The rating scale

Tracks are drawn in the color of the rating. The Enhanced Fujita scale rates the damage rather than measuring the wind: the speeds are what that damage is taken to imply.

  1. EF065 to 85 mph

    Light damage. Surface peeled off some roofs, gutters and siding damaged, branches broken, shallow-rooted trees pushed over.

  2. EF186 to 110 mph

    Moderate damage. Roofs badly stripped, mobile homes overturned or badly damaged, exterior doors lost, windows broken.

  3. EF2111 to 135 mph

    Considerable damage. Roofs torn off well-built houses, frame homes shifted on their foundations, mobile homes destroyed, large trees snapped or uprooted, cars lifted off the ground.

  4. EF3136 to 165 mph

    Severe damage. Whole stories of well-built houses destroyed, large buildings badly damaged, trains overturned, trees debarked, heavy cars lifted and thrown.

  5. EF4166 to 200 mph

    Devastating damage. Well-built houses leveled, structures with weak foundations moved some distance, cars thrown and large missiles generated.

  6. EF5over 200 mph

    Incredible damage. Strong frame houses swept off their foundations, car-sized missiles thrown more than 100 meters, steel-reinforced concrete badly damaged, high-rise buildings deformed.

  7. Unratedthis tornado

    The survey recorded a tornado but could not put a number on it, most often because it crossed open country and damaged nothing a rating can be read from.

What the Weather Service recorded

Severe thunderstorms developed across all of northern and northwest Illinois on the evening of August 9, 2021. An outflow boundary present from morning storms lead to a favorable environment for tornadic development, with several forming from Bureau County to just west of the Chicago metro area. Three tornadoes occurred during the evening damaged corn, soybeans, and several farmsteads near Arlington, IL.

A brief touchdown occurred with no visible damage.

EF1 tornado begun in a corn field causing damage to crops. As the tornado moved to the east the tornado caused damage to four farmsteads. EF1 damage was found at the first and second farmstead where trees were snapped and three sheds were completely destroyed. Another ten structures were damaged at the other farmsteads. Damage continued east mainly to soybean and corn fields. As the tornado approached Arlington, another farmstead was hit. A well built farm outbuilding was destroyed. Damage to the siding of the house at this location was found as well. The tornado then begun to occlude, shrink in size and turn northeast through a cemetery.

From NOAA NCEI's Storm Events Database, the narrative the local forecast office wrote for Storm Data.

What this means

Ratings are the survey's, read off the damage rather than measured; the rating scale is above. Tornado counts rise through the record as reporting improved, so a year in the 1950s is not comparable with one today except for the strongest tornadoes, which were always noticed.
